Ver Mensaje Individual
  #1 (permalink)  
Antiguo 09/02/2010, 14:19
Dago
 
Fecha de Ingreso: mayo-2003
Mensajes: 312
Antigüedad: 21 años, 5 meses
Puntos: 2
Consulta: Marcar option como selected + PHP

Gente,
Tengo varios select como este (obviamente distintos).

Código:
<select size="1" name="amigos" 
<option>Elegir</option>
<option>Juan</option>
<option>Pablo</option>
<option>Pedro</option>
</select>
A la vez, tengo una Base de Datos, con una tabla AMIGOS. Dentra de ella, distintos datos.
El tema es que conecto, hago la consulta y la variable $seleccionar recibe el valor que está en la base de datos.

¿Qué necesito?
Ver una manera alternativa de imprimir todo el codigo php con echo, como:
Código:
<?
echo '<select>...
...
</select>'
?>
Me explicare mejor. La variable $seleccionar siempre tendra uno de esos valores (Elegir, Juan, Pablo, Pedro). No quiero imprimir todo el select via echo, sino, que tome la variable $seleccionar y me marque como selected el option correspondiente.

Ejemplo:
$seleccionar ="Juan";

option selected --> Juan

Alguno sabe como se podria hacer?!